Gran Turismo 6 Patch 1.13 is Live, Fixes Issues

Following the discovery of some bugs in patch 1.12 for Gran Turismo 6 when it launched last month, Polyphony Digital has released patch 1.13 today for the PlayStation 3 game to help clear up those issues.

Here’s all the patch notes for this small update:

  • We have fixed an issue where engine and other sound effects were not being played back correctly during online races.
  • Fixed an issue where the system would occasionally freeze when 2 or more cars with additional gauges were racing against each other during an online race.
  • Fixed an issue regarding the ability to download and play back replays from the Online Rankings board after entering an event.
  • Fixed an issue where the game could potentially freeze when attempting to view a replay of an online race from the Gallery menu.
  • Fixed an issue where the “Client” display systems could possibly freeze when using the Multi-Monitor function during an online race.
